The Chief of the General Staff of the Israeli army vowed to pursue Hamas leaders abroad after the military announced that the group’s armed wing spokesman Abu Obeida had been killed. “In the Gaza Strip, yesterday we struck one of Hamas’s senior leaders, Abu Obeida. This is not the end. Most of Hamas’s leadership is abroad, and we will reach them as well,” Lt Gen Eyal Zamir said. “This step joins a series of significant IDF strikes in Yemen, Lebanon, Syria and other arenas. We are surprising, acting with initiative and reaching every target in order to ensure the security of Israeli civilians,” he added.
